CVE-2025-23500 is a high-severity vulnerability in the faaiq Simple Custom post type custom field, impacting versions up to and including 1.0.3. This vulnerability allows for improper neutralization of input during web page generation, specifically resulting in reflected cross-site scripting (XSS). This issue poses a significant risk as it enables attackers to manipulate web content viewed by users.
The vulnerability has a CVSS score of 7.1, indicating high severity, and is classified as a network attack with low complexity. The reflected XSS can be exploited by attackers, who may leverage this weakness to execute scripts in the context of the user’s session. This vulnerability's impact on confidentiality, integrity, and availability is assessed as low, but it still necessitates immediate attention.

Vulnerability Details
The vulnerability allows for improper neutralization of input during web page generation, specifically reflected cross-site scripting (XSS). It affects the Simple Custom post type custom field of the plugin, with versions from n/a through 1.0.3 impacted. The CVSS score assigned to this vulnerability is 7.1, categorized as high severity.
The vulnerability was published on January 22, 2025, and has a CWE classification of CWE-79. The last modification to this CVE record occurred on April 23, 2026.
Technical Analysis
The root cause of CVE-2025-23500 lies in the improper handling of user inputs, leading to a failure to sanitize data before rendering it on web pages. Attackers can exploit this by crafting malicious input that, when processed by the server, can execute unwanted scripts in the user's browser.
The attack vector is network-based, with low complexity due to the lack of required privileges for exploitation. User interaction is necessary, as the victim must visit a malicious link. The impact on confidentiality, integrity, and availability is assessed as low, indicating that while it may not lead to significant breaches, it can affect user experience and application trust.

Affected Versions
All versions of the Simple Custom post type custom field plugin prior to 1.0.4 are affected by this vulnerability. Organizations using versions 1.0.3 and earlier should update immediately to the latest patched version to mitigate the risk.
Mitigation & Remediation
To remediate this vulnerability, organizations should update the Simple Custom post type custom field plugin to version 1.0.4 or later. If an immediate update is not possible, consider applying input sanitization and output encoding to prevent XSS attacks until the patch is applied.
